Ifugao LGU uses Bayanihan Grant to aid more than 5,000 families

Barangay officials of Poblacion East, Lagawe deliver  sacks of rice to beneficiaries. (Photo by LGU-Lagawe)

LAGAWE, Ifugao, May 29 (PIA) - - A  total of 5,775 families  of this town were given 25 kilos each of rice funded through the Bayanihan Grant for Cities and Municipalities (BGCM) to ease the impact of the Coronavirus Disease (COVID-19).

Municipal Social Welfare and Development Officer Susan Gallangi said this comprises the third round of food assistance to Lagawe residents. .

Gallangi said the LGU received more than P9 million or equivalent to a one-month Internal Revenue Allotment (IRA) of the municipality from the national wherein P7 million was allotted by the LGU for food assistance. Php5, 544,000.00 was spent for the purchase of the sacks of rice while the remaining Php1, 294,750.00 will be utilized for the LGU’s fourth round assistance to families with six or more members.

She disclosed that the amount of Php161, 250.00 was given as cash assistance to barangay Olilicon.

“This is where our taxes go and every family deserves a share,” Mayor Martin Habawel Jr.  said.

The BGCM is a one time financial assistance equivalent to a one-month Internal Revenue Allotment share of cities and municipalities which shall be used exclusively for COVID-19-related programs, projects, activities and expenses. (JDP/MBL-PIA CAR)
